Etymology edit

Attested as Soestduinen in 1936. Compound of the toponym Soest and the plural form of duin (dune). The village is located in the middle of a sand dune complex.

Proper noun edit

Soestduinen n

  1. A village in Soest, Utrecht, Netherlands.
